How can technology support IADLs?

Explanation:
Technology supports independent performance of IADLs by providing reminders, visual cues for sequences, and video modeling. IADLs require planning, memory, and the ability to follow multi-step routines, so prompts help people start and complete tasks without constant supervision. Reminders cue tasks like taking medications, paying bills, or starting a meal. Visual sequences break activities into manageable steps, shown on a screen or on cue cards. Video modeling demonstrates the exact steps and order so someone can imitate what’s shown, which is especially helpful for teaching new routines. These tools can be tailored to the individual and progress can be tracked, helping independence grow while keeping safety in mind. Technology should augment ongoing support rather than replace caregivers, and it should avoid unnecessary features that complicate use.
